A scarlet japanned and chinoiserie decorated bureau de dame, 19th century and later
The sloping fall decorated with figures in padoga landscapes with lattice and floral spandrels, enclosing a fitted interior with central mirror panel door and cupboard between simulated marble secret compartments flanked by drawers and pigeon holes, enclosing a velvet lined writing surface containing two long drawers in the shaped apron, with similar chinoiserie decoration and similar birds to the sides, on slender cabriole legs, the back bearing the labels of Le Garde Meubles Public Bedel & Cie another Gard Meubles label Maison Belle no. 8178 10, Place San Suplice 148, Avenue (indistinct)
41in. (104cm.) wide, 41in. (105.5cm.) high, 22in. (56cm.) deep
